Noticed this when I was getting an appropriate costume together for a character who was heading to Cimerora. If you select Kilts of any kind, roman, battle, etc. it applies Regular male upper legs ( Thighs ) to a Huge Male body, just looks chicken leggy and odd since the lower legs stay Huge. Don't know if this was always the case or something new but very strange that it would alter that considering the way the kilts hang there shouldn't be a problem with the larger legs clipping. Not a big deal really, Guess I could see if it does it in Titan Icon or Paragon Chat, but it would be nice if it left the leg scale alone.

Next to the " Homecoming Ready " button you will see 3 dots, click that and select " Check for Updates ". If that does not work go to the same place and click " Verify ". it will make sure you have the version necessary to enter the game. I believe there was a small update that may have not been automatically loaded. IF you are using the Homecoming Launcher and it is installed at C; Games/Homecoming, you may want go there to Launch the game in case there is an issue with the shortcut. Let us know what you find.

It is an actual thing: Only 3 Levels, and this is in Ohio, not sure if other states have something similar. Level 3: Only Emergency Vehicles, Utility Vehicles or Those in transit to Essential Positions ( Hospital Workers, Fire Dept, Public Utilities, etc ) are permitted on the roads, failure to comply can result in fines, arrest or both. Level 2: It is strongly suggested that Citizens avoid unnecessary travel due to road conditions, but if they must, they are urged to use caution. Level 1: Roads may be icy or snow covered, drivers are urged to use caution.
